Leviticus 14 : 18 Atonement | Anointing | Cleansing
18. Morphological Analysis
vehannotar {וְהַנּוֹתָ֗ר | wə-han-nō-tār}: and the remainder (vav conjunction + Nifal participle • masculine singular absolute) • bashemen {בַּשֶּׁ֙מֶן֙ | bə-šē-men}: in the oil (preposition + noun • masculine singular absolute with definite article) • asher {אֲשֶׁר֙ | ʾă-šer}: which (relative pronoun) • alkaf {עַל־כַּ֣ף | ʿal-kap̄}: on the palm (preposition + noun • feminine singular absolute) • hakohen {הַכֹּהֵ֔ן | ha-kō-hên}: the priest (noun • masculine singular absolute with definite article) • yitten {יִתֵּ֖ן | yi-ttên}: he shall put (verb • Qal imperfect • third person masculine singular) • alrosh {עַל־רֹ֣אשׁ | ʿal-rō-ʾāš}: on the head (preposition + noun • masculine singular absolute) • hamitaher {הַמִּטַּהֵ֑ר | ham-miṭ-tā-hêr}: the one being cleansed (noun • Hithpael participle • masculine singular with definite article) • vekiṯper {וְכִפֶּ֥ר | wə-kiṯ-per}: and he shall make atonement (vav consecutive + Piel perfect • third person masculine singular) • alav {עָלָ֛יו | ʿā-lāw}: for him (preposition + third person masculine singular suffix) • hakohen {הַכֹּהֵ֖ן | ha-kō-hên}: the priest (noun • masculine singular absolute with definite article) • lifnei {לִפְנֵ֥י | lip-nê}: before (preposition) • Yahweh {יְהוָֽה | yə-hō-wāh}: LORD (proper noun • divine personal name)
